Tomato, Copia
Description
(85 days). Fruits reach 12 - 16 oz. Open-pollinated indeterminate. Unique large gold fruits with a blend of orange/red and green/red striping. Sweet, juicy flesh is swirled with color throughout. Stabilized by Jeff Dawson, this Green Zebra and Marvel Stripe cross is named for COPIA, the American Center of Food, Wine and the Arts in Napa, CA.

Marble Valley Farm is a small, ecologically-managed farm in Kent, Connecticut emphasizing a broad range of vegetable varieties with outstanding flavor, nutrition, and visual & historical appeal. We use only safe, time-honored growing practices such as crop rotation, cover crop planting, and plant- & rock-based powders to feed our soil and plants.
